Johnson on knocking out Cejudo in Muay thai clinch ahead of hybrid match

Souvik by Souvik
April 28, 2022
in MMA
Reading Time: 3 mins read
0
Demetrious Johnson vs Rodtang Jitmuangnon

Demetrious Johnson vs Rodtang Jitmuangnon

ONE X is celebrating ONE Championship’s 10th anniversary and it will feature a highly anticipated-special bout between Demetrious Johnson and Rodtang Jitmuangnon.

Johnson recently stated that he won’t be facing any problem facing against Muay Thai champion Rodtang Jitmuangnon and he is confident in his muay thai skills.

Johnson faces Rodtang in a hybrid MMA/Muay Thai bout in Saturday at ONE X bout Singapore Indoor Stadium in Singapore.

“Mighty Mouse” Johnson is considered as one of the greatest MMA fighters of all time. He has used his well rounded skill set to dominate the flyweight division. He has beaten elite UFC fighters like Henry Cejudo, John Dodson and many more with his muay thai.

“I’ve done muay Thai in my mixed martial arts fights. I’ve knocked out Henry Cejudo from a muay Thai clinch. I used it against John Dodson. I’ve used it in my whole entire mixed martial arts career. Granted, in ONE Championship, these guys are the best at muay Thai so we’re just gonna go out there and fight and see how it goes.”, Johnson stated in a recent interview.

Johnson’s expectations of Rodtang’s power

Demetrious Johnson has realistic expectations for his next fight at ONE X, against the Muay Thai world champion and powerful striker, Rodtang Jitmuangnon.

In an interview with ONE ahead of the contest, Johnson said:

“Rodtang is with a great camp. I know he’s really strong. I know he’s going to have a great takedown defense. I know he’s going to hit like a horse. He’s the best Muay Thai fighter in the world, now [training] in mixed martial arts, so nothing will surprise me. We’re going to go out there, fight, test his stand up, test his grappling, test everything, and just compete.”

The two elites will collide at ONE X in a mixed-rules contest. The 1st and 3rd rounds will be under Muay Thai rules, while frames two and four will be MMA.

 

Rodtang is an accomplished Muay Thai champion, while Johnson has a very impressive record and list of accomplishments in MMA. Discussing the special nature of the clash, ‘Mighty Mouse’ added:

“If I make it out of the first then I make it out of the first. If he makes it out of the second then he makes it out on the second. We’ll keep on fighting until they say we can’t fight anymore, and we’ll go from there.”
